E1: 07: R07280 Interims Are Calculating DBA Limits Over The Set Amount (Doc ID 3005669.1)

Last updated on FEBRUARY 22, 2024

Applies to:

JD Edwards EnterpriseOne US Payroll - Version 9.2 and later
Information in this document applies to any platform.

Symptoms

Interim process not following DBA setup limits.
Processed an Interim and ran it through a Final update, so the employee had PDBA history for the DBA Code.
Then processed another Interim Check for the same pay period and the Pay Period limit worked as expected.

Second test, changed the limit on PDBA Setup from Pay Period to Monthly.
When processed the Interim Check and the DBA Limit is over the setup amount.

Steps to duplicate:
Test 1
1. Added new BW employee 2202024
2. Added deduction DBA 2450 with Pay Period Limit = 5.00 and attach it to the employee.
3. Ran an interim test to generate history data for the DBA.
4. Ran a second interim for the same Pay Period to test the limits.
5. DBA reached the 5.00 limit as expected.

Test 2
1. Changed the DBA settings for Individual Limits to Monthly Limit = 5.00
2. Ran an interim test to generate history data for the DBA.
3. Ran a second interim for the same Pay Period to test the limits.
4. The DBA Lim is over. (.99 + 4.96) = 5.95
